"It feels like the entire Bay Area has high hopes for the long-awaited revival of the Cliff House in San Francisco. I look forward to seeing what the new operator, Alexander Leff, and Hi Neighbor Hospitality Group do with the iconic space. And while I’m allowing myself to feel tentative excitement over Cliff House’s return, you just know that the forthcoming Quik Dog near Chase Center is gonna be dope." - Eater Staff
